A459 FFH is a 1983 Ford Capri in Red with a 1,593c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 19 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 73.7%.
Across all 1983 Ford Capri models, the average MOT pass rate is 73.5% with a typical mileage of 55,621 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Ford Capri fails its MOT is brake binding, accounting for 4,143 recorded failures. If you're considering buying A459 FFH,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Ford Capri typically stays on UK roads for around 57 years. At 43 years old, this Ford Capri is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
